Design Week 2012 Tortona & Lambrate Area

Because of the bad weather forecast for the rest of the week, I decided to do the outdoor events today. It was  a beautiful day and very little crowds which made it so much nicer but perhaps not all of the exhibitors were ready. I was a bit disappointed because I saw a much more subdued, less elaborate show this year. But I will return to these areas to see if they've added on. The entrance to the Tortona venue was a beautiful display of marble.
